Intakes and application deadlines for University of Chester?

The University of Chester typically has two main intakes: September and January. Most undergraduate and postgraduate courses begin in September, aligning with the academic year. Some programs, particularly at the postgraduate level, offer a January start.

Application deadlines vary by course and level. For September intakes, UCAS deadlines for undergraduates are usually January 31 (equal consideration), while postgraduate deadlines may extend until August or until courses fill. January intake deadlines often fall in November or December. International students should apply earlier to allow for visa processing.
